Einstein Bros. Bagels Introduces Convenience Store Location

Einstein Bros. Bagels Introduces Convenience Store Location

Einstein Bros. Bagels is opening its first-ever convenience store location inside a King Fuel store in Houston. The deal is part of a five-store development agreement with the c-store chain. All five stores included in the deal will all be in the Houston metro area, with the first two projected to be open by year’s end.

The new Einstein Bros. Bagels bakeries have been optimized for the King Fuel locations by utilizing a smaller footprint than the brand’s typical units. The simplified, easier-to-operate platform will still deliver a culinary and convenient customer experience, including breakfast and lunch favorites like select bagel and shmear flavors, egg sandwiches, cold brew coffee, and hot Pizza Bagels. 

“We’re witnessing more consumers looking to c-stores as morning destinations and the demand for bakery and breakfast products continue to increase,” said Nick Schaefer, SVP, Bagel Brands Development, Einstein Bros. Bagels. “We are aiming to fill the gap with a simplified menu in a location many are already visiting and are excited to bring Einstein Bros. Bagels favorites to King Fuel consumers.”
